Digital Electronics

7
Introduction
Digital electronics is a field of electronics involving the study of digital signals and the
engineering of devices that use or produce them. This is in contrast to analog
electronics and analog signals.
Digital electronic circuits are usually made from large assemblies of logic gates, often
packaged in integrated circuits. Complex devices may have simple electronic representations
of Boolean logic functions.
